1) add the path of the missing libraries in the file /etc/ld.so.conf
2) execute the following command: ldconfig
this way, you’ll add the new libraries to the default ones.
3) To check whether the new libraries have been linked,
execute the following command: ldconfig -p
to have the list of libraries currently linked by default.
